Contamination of multidose butorphanol vials in small animal general practices

Abstract

Insights

Medetomidine contamination in butorphanol multidose vials is common in veterinary practices. While generally at low levels, higher contamination risks exist, especially in larger vials, potentially causing side effects in sedated animals.

Background:

  • Multidose vials are frequently used in veterinary practice.
  • Accidental contamination between drugs can occur during vial access.
  • Medetomidine and butorphanol are commonly used analgesics and sedatives in small animals.

Purpose of the Study:

  • To quantify medetomidine contamination in butorphanol multidose vials.
  • To investigate the impact of practice policies on contamination levels.
  • To assess the risk of adverse events due to contamination.

Main Methods:

  • Butorphanol samples were collected from in-use multidose vials.
  • High-performance liquid chromatography and mass spectrometry were used for analysis.
  • A questionnaire assessed drug handling policies in participating practices.

Main Results:

  • Medetomidine contamination was detected in 29 out of 41 samples (70.7%).
  • Mean contamination was 0.275 µg/mL, with a maximum of 2.034 µg/mL.
  • No correlation was found between vial volume or survey factors and contamination levels.

Conclusions:

  • Butorphanol vials frequently show medetomidine contamination, but levels are typically sub-clinical in dogs.
  • Higher contamination levels in larger vials pose a risk for critically ill patients.
  • Awareness and careful handling are crucial to minimize contamination risks.
